WikiLeaks released more than 8,700 documents it claimed came from the CIA’s Center for Cyber Intelligence. Some of the leaks indicated the intelligence agency had looked at exploiting security vulnerabilities in smartphones, smart TVs and vehicle computer systems. “There’s no reason the CIA or other intelligence agencies or bad actors couldn’t use those vulnerabilities to hurt people,” an attorney says. The government’s role is to explore security holes in order to make product manufacturers aware of potential hazards, not exploit them, he says.”]
